Dense Fog Advisory in Tippah County, Mississippi Expected Wednesday Morning
According to a recent post from the US National Weather Service Memphis, a Dense Fog Advisory is in effect for Tippah County, Mississippi, beginning at 11 p.m. on Tuesday, January 6, and lasting until 10 a.m. on Wednesday, January 7. Local Source reports that the fog will significantly reduce visibility, creating dangerous driving conditions during the morning commute.
Residents in Ripley and surrounding communities are advised to exercise caution, leave extra time for travel, and reduce speed to avoid accidents. The fog is expected to lift by late morning, but the advisory emphasizes the importance of caution during this time.
